Supporting Area Students
We’re proud to award more than 70 competitive scholarships to deserving students each year. Whether you’re preparing to graduate from high school, wrapping up a general equivalency diploma, or working toward your undergraduate or graduate degree, the Sioux Falls Area Community Foundation is proud to partner with passionate donors to administer a wide variety of competitive scholarships to help you achieve your educational goals.

Scholarship Payments
- Awards are payable in one installment and will be divided by the educational institution between the fall and spring semesters of the upcoming academic year.
- Our scholarships are intended to supplement other financial aid and may be applied toward tuition, fees and course-related expenses. Room and board, travel and research costs are not covered.
- Our scholarships may not be used at for-profit educational institutions.
